What are we calling it, I hear you ask? Antique gold hair baby.

Gone are the days of brilliant white blonde (still cute though!) – we’re warming up the shade with this new take on it.

Antique gold hair takes on the colour of champagne thanks to a mix of warm and cool hues. It’s a little more beige- than ice-blonde, but more glorious.

It’s a creamy kind of blonde, with warmer hues running through it, which make the term Antique Gold so fitting.

The one piece of advice I’d be giving you is USE PURPLE SHAMPOO! You don’t want this stun colour getting brassy.
